realtor technology: Realtors vs. Location-Based Services: Are you Checking-in, Tracking and Locating? - 07/30/10 12:41 PM
 
Recently Forrester Research revealed that only 1% of the US population uses Location-Based Social Networks (LBSN), such as Foursquare or Gowalla, on a regular basis. Compared to Facebook with its 500 million users, 3.08 million can seem small, but by no means is it a number to underestimate, nor is it any reason to ignore the many other uses of the location-based services.
